Dear Sir
Abandoned by his mother as a child, Shen Lizhen harbors disdain for women and enjoys manipulating their emotions. However, a sudden twist of fate transforms him into a woman. This identity change allows Shen Lizhen to experience the challenges women face in the workplace, leading him to appreciate their strength and independence while shedding his prejudices. With his colleagues' support, he uncovers a rival's scheme and successfully reclaims control of the company.
